Leave Without Pay for Personal Needs. Leave without pay will be granted for personal needs in the following manner: subject to operational requirements, leave without pay for a period of up to three (3) months will be granted to an employee for personal needs; subject to operational requirements, leave without pay for more than three (3) months but not exceeding one (1) year will be granted to an employee for personal needs; an employee is entitled to leave without pay for personal needs only once under each of (a) and of this clause during the employee’s total employment in the Leave without pay granted under this clause may not be used in combination with maternity or parental leave without the consent of the Employer; leave without pay under (a) of this clause shall be counted for the calculation of “continuous employment” for the purpose of severance pay and “service” for the purpose of calculating vacation leave. Time spent on such leave shall be counted for pay increment purposes;
